Structural and optical properties of CdO thin films deposited by spray pyrolysis technique

摘要

Using spray pyrolysis, cadmium oxide [CdO] sheets were formed on glass substrate. At a temperature of 300 °C, transparent and conducting CdO films are formed. An estimation of the optical band gap of CdO films formed at 300 °C revealed that it ranged from 2.24 to 2.49 eV. Studies using X-ray diffraction (XRD) show that the polycrystalline cubic CdO phase is forming. According to scanning electron microscopy (SEM), the films produced at 300 °C include spherical-shaped grains that range in size from nanometers. The films’ UV–VIS spectra demonstrated that as the quantity of cadmium chloride in the solution rises, so does the optical band energy.
